Slightly dumb question about airbrush:
Do I need to use a retarder? When and why?

Not a dumb question. I was wondering the same thing.

A retarder slows the paint down giving you a longer working time, airbrush paint is thinner than normal paint and drys almost immediately so you would not use a retarder, you can use a retarder to thin the paint if needed.

Remember that with an airbrush your blends are from layering paint not from blending wet paint as with a brush.

Two months later:
I started the Sunblood because I like the sculpt and needed something to motivate me after my break.

....unfortunately it didn't work.

Here is how the skin looks right now:20180421_120959.jpg 20180421_120951.jpg

My idea was as follows:
White with a slight purple tint on the low parts, and a slight blue tint on the higher ones, white highlights. And the bigger scales dark with white highlights.

So I primed it white and applied purple shade. Unfortunately too much of that, so it became too purple.
I drybrushed/layered it up to white again, and applied thinned down blue glaze. Too much of that too so it became too blue.
Drybrushed it white again, and applied a bit of dark shade to the mouth and the big scales.
I applied some more white to the spikes on the back.

.....IMO it doesn't look too bad, but not at all like I wanted it to look.

Any ideas what to do with it next to make it look better?
For example: which colors to use for the spikes? Right now they are white which has a somewhat nice contrast but I am not sure. Maybe I should make them bone color?
The small spikes on the head and the claws are planned to get bone colored, the metal parts gold and the shield and weapon Jade.
Brown leather straps.
